Mr. Kackley, I suspect it is a 650 as Yamaha never produced a V-Star 750. Back in the late '90s, they had a Virago 750, but it was discontinued. If you call us with the VIN, we'll be able to let you know exactly what you have. Thanks, and enjoy!
